    You know how for animated movies over the past few years, we've had a lot of twist villains? Characters who don't seem like a bad guy at first but then only to reveal to be the main antagonist? You ask me, Mr. Nebbercracker is the best at being the complete opposite. When we first see him and for a good chunk of the movie, we just assume he's nothing more than that grouchy old neighbor who hates everyone and takes the toys from kids that end up on his lawn. But then, when we learn the truth, he's revealed as one of the most tragic heroes in animation. Only scaring people away from his home, so the spirit of his house wouldn't attack or kill any anyone. I mean, what else could he have done if you think about it? He couldn't just move because whoever would get the house afterward would definitely die, and he couldn't bring himself to tear his house down since the spirit in it was his wife. A litteraly no win situation. But despite being stuck as a said guardian to the people of the town, he never gave up. For 45 years. Hell, he broke out of the local hospital and STOLE an ambulance just to make sure no one else got hurt or God forbid killed in his absence. And when he finally saw Constance for what she was willing to do to the kids, he was able to find the strength to do the right thing and save everyone. So ya, not only is *"Monster House"* a completely underrated animated film, but it has, without a doubt, one of the most tragic yet selfless heroes of all time.

    Fun Facts on Monster House: • Monster House takes place in 1983. •As of 2018, this is the only motion capture film to feature an entirely original story and not be based on existing source material. • Chowders's line "DJ, you piss in bottles?" had to be re-dubbed "...you pee in bottles?" to help maintain a PG rating. You can still see Chowders's lips speak the original line. • The tricycle scene at the beginning of the movie is a homage to Stanley Kubrick's film rendition of Stephen King's The Shining (1980). • In the original screenplay, DJ and Chowder are harassed by two bullies named Ryan and Cameron who get eaten after DJ purposely lures them to the house as bait. The two characters were removed from the screenplay because the studio thought their death was far too dark, and that the bullies combined with DJ's cruel babysitter, babysitter's boyfriend, and Nebbercracker all made the film seem much more cruel. • Three super soakers are used by the kids when inside the house and two of them actually don't exist. Only DJ's water gun exists and it was not invented until 1993. • 10:07 the shadow that reaches out to grab DJ is foreshadowing that the house is Constance
